Do You Need an MSP for Accounting?

Your accounting firm may need a managed IT service provider if it lacks enough staff to monitor the company’s IT systems. Cybercriminals target accounting firms’ systems because they handle sensitive data. An MSP can monitor your system 24/7, keeping it safe from hackers.

Types of Managed IT Services Used in Accounting

MSPs provide these IT services to accounting firms:

  • Cloud services: We provide reliable data storage, allowing you to safely store sensitive data, such as credit card information or financial statements. You can access files from any device, and our experts can provide automated backups to protect data.
  • Cybersecurity: We can add an extra layer of security to your system by implementing multifactor authentication and monitoring it around the clock. Our team can also implement disaster recovery to prevent costly downtime.
  • Networking: We constantly monitor the system for cyber threats and perform regular maintenance to keep it efficient. Through network segmentation, we can isolate financial data to prevent unauthorized access.

Benefits of Managed IT Services

Accounting firms that hire managed IT service providers enjoy these benefits:

  • Reduced cost: Paying multiple IT vendors for different services and hiring/retaining an in-house IT staff can be costly. Managed IT service providers only charge a monthly fixed rate with no hidden fees. 
  • Ensured compliance: To ensure compliance, an accounting firm must ensure it has a backup for its data, the network is protected, and the system is regularly monitored. IT providers can help implement the necessary security measures to ensure compliance with relevant laws and industry standards.
  • 24/7 assistance: Problems can happen after office hours. Hiring the services of an IT provider ensures around-the-clock support.
  • More secure IT systems: Accounting firms handle sensitive data, such as financial reports, bank account information, and confidential business information. Failure to implement a robust security measure could lead to a data breach, reputation damage, or business closure. Managed IT service providers can regularly monitor and audit the system, encrypt data, and install firewalls and other software to keep it more secure.
